Focusing of Quasar Radiation in the Gravitational Field of a Microlens-Star Situated inside a Macrolens-Galaxy. 1. Solution Construction Using Sobolev Formula
Studying of microlensing phenomenon is one of the approaches of current importance to solving the problem of searching for the dark matter in the Universe. In the first part of the work, a solution of analysis problem of the quasar radiation focusing arising in the gravitational field of a microlens...
